Originally Posted by Wm Rose
I went with ACS Zero 7 skirts. I got them from RPI. I like the way they go in, where you get in/out of the car. Less chance of hitting them. I got their satin black to match the plastic flares on the wheel wells. The front of the skirt is right next to the flare, in the front. I also figured they would be easy to repaint when they get scratched.

Same, These look the best in my opinion.
